Understanding the Aviator Game Mechanics
At its core, the Aviator game presents a straightforward premise. Players place a bet, and a virtual airplane begins its ascent. As the plane gains altitude, a multiplier increases accordingly. The goal is to cash out before the plane flies away – a ‘crash’ – which results in the loss of the initial bet. The longer the plane remains airborne, the higher the multiplier, and the greater the potential payout. However, the timing is critical; hesitation can lead to losing the entire stake. This element of chance, coupled with the psychological pressure of increasing multipliers, creates an engaging and suspenseful experience.
The perceived randomness of the plane’s ascent is often a point of discussion. While the game utilizes a Random Number Generator (RNG) to determine the crash point, some players believe that patterns and probabilities, however subtle, can be identified. The Limitations of Prediction
Despite the potential benefits, it’s essential to recognize the limitations of any aviator predictor. The Aviator game’s Random Number Generator (RNG) is designed to be truly random, meaning that each game outcome is independent of previous results. This inherent randomness makes it impossible to predict the future with absolute certainty. Any predictive tool is, at best, offering a probabilistic assessment based on past data, not a guarantee of future success. The crucial aspect to remember is that the game’s RNG is a constant variable, and it’s very hard or impossible to predict.
Another limitation is the potential for the game provider to adjust the RNG or introduce new variables that disrupt existing patterns. Even if a predictor accurately identifies a trend, that trend may suddenly disappear if the underlying mechanics of the game change. This emphasizes the importance of continually updating and refining predictive models to account for evolving game conditions.
